Theres a trend that existed on the internet awhile ago (probably at least 10 years at this point) where people would share intimate emotional feelings via the method of signs and sad music. They would write out the thoughts on pieces of paper and cry as they went through each one.
Generally with a theme of countering stereotypes or racism or bullying or whatever.
The reason this joke works is that the person themselves thinks they are following the trend while we as the audience can’t see the change in paper since they are lowering the one closer to THEM and not the one close to US. Which is an inherently dumb thing to do and so its counter to the “countering stereotypes” aspect of the original trend.
Think of it like "they say all strong men are dumb but im smart enough to know that 1 + 2 = 8
